AFC Wimbledon enjoyed an emphatic afternoon, securing a 4–0 victory over Billericay Town in the FA Women’s National League Southern Premier Division.
The Dons made a flying start and were already 3–0 ahead inside the opening eight minutes. A brace from Ashlee Hincks, both coming from corners, was followed by a well-taken volley from Alisha Buckingham.
Just before half-time, Rosie Russell added a spectacular fourth. She intercepted a Billericay clearance and struck a superb half-volley into the top corner to cap an excellent first-half display.
The result lifts the Dons out of the relegation zone, with Gwalia United replacing them.
